At a Glance
- Tasks: Transform public services using Node.js and JavaScript to create impactful digital solutions.
- Company: Join DWP, the UK's largest government department focused on digital innovation.
- Benefits: Enjoy a competitive salary, health benefits, and opportunities for remote work.
- Why this job: Make a real difference in people's lives with cutting-edge technology.
- Qualifications: Experience in software development, particularly with Node.js and JavaScript.
- Other info: Be part of a dynamic team driving digital change across the UK.
DWP. Digital with Purpose. Below covers everything you need to know about what this opportunity entails, as well as what is expected from applicants.
We are hiring a Software Engineer with skills in Node.js / JavaScript to help us transform how people across the UK access essential public services. We are using fresh ideas and leading-edge tech to build and maintain digital solutions that will be used by nearly every person in the UK, every day and at key moments in their lives.
DWP is the UK's largest government department.
Software Engineer employer: DWP Digital
Contact Detail:
DWP Digital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Software Engineer
✨Tip Number 1
Network like a pro! Reach out to current or former employees at DWP on LinkedIn. A friendly chat can give us insider info and maybe even a referral, which can really boost our chances.
✨Tip Number 2
Prepare for the technical interview by brushing up on Node.js and JavaScript. We should practice coding challenges and be ready to showcase our problem-solving skills. Remember, they want to see how we think!
✨Tip Number 3
Show our passion for public service! When we get the chance to talk about why we want to work at DWP, let’s highlight how our skills can make a difference in people's lives. It’s all about connecting our tech skills with their mission.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ure our application gets seen. Plus, we can keep track of our application status easily. Let’s make it happen!
We think you need these skills to ace Software Engineer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your skills in Node.js and JavaScript. We want to see how your experience aligns with our mission to transform public services, so don’t hold back on showcasing relevant projects!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Tell us why you’re passionate about using tech for good and how you can contribute to our team. Keep it engaging and personal – we love to see your personality come through.
Showcase Your Problem-Solving Skills: As a Software Engineer, we’re keen to see how you tackle challenges. Include examples of how you've solved complex problems in your previous roles. This will help us understand your thought process and technical abilities.
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it’s super easy – just follow the prompts!
How to prepare for a job interview at DWP Digital
✨Know Your Tech Stack
Make sure you’re well-versed in Node.js and JavaScript, as these are key skills for the role. Brush up on your understanding of frameworks and libraries commonly used with these technologies, and be ready to discuss how you've applied them in past projects.
✨Understand DWP's Mission
Familiarise yourself with DWP's goals and how they aim to improve public services through digital solutions. This will not only help you answer questions more effectively but also show your genuine interest in contributing to their mission.
✨Prepare for Problem-Solving Questions
Expect to face technical challenges during the interview. Practice coding problems and algorithm questions that might come up. Use platforms like LeetCode or HackerRank to sharpen your skills and get comfortable with solving problems on the spot.
✨Showcase Your Team Spirit
DWP values collaboration, so be prepared to discuss your experience working in teams. Share examples of how you’ve contributed to group projects, resolved conflicts, or helped others succeed. This will demonstrate that you’re not just a great coder, but also a great teammate.